Definitions

  • Such linear adjustment movements are required, for example, when the drive is used as a locking actuator in connection with an electric charging device in an electric or hybrid motor vehicle.
  • a locking actuator usually acts on a linear locking element, with the help of which a charging plug as part of a charging infrastructure is or can be locked releasably in a charging socket on the motor vehicle.
  • other possible applications are also conceivable, for example such that a motor vehicle door is opened with the help of the linear drive. It is also conceivable to use such a linear drive as a window lifter.

Abstract

L'invention concerne une transmission pour applications sur véhicule à moteur, ladite transmission étant équipée d'un moteur électrique (7, 8) et d'au moins un actionneur (4, 9) qui peut être sollicité par le moteur électrique (7, 8). Le moteur électrique (7, 8) présente au moins un stator (7) et un rotor (8) espacé de celui-ci. Le stator (7) et le rotor (8) sont disposés dans des zones d'installation (10, 11) qui sont délimitées l'une par rapport à l'autre. Selon l'invention, la zone d'installation (10) qui reçoit le stator (7) est conçue pour être étanche au milieu, tandis que la zone d'installation (11) qui reçoit le rotor (8) est conçue pour être protégée contre l'eau et constitue en particulier une partie d'un boîtier (11).
